Transaction 1ac1006fc72d1819875a19f608124d9a4d43da1aeedb784c2a54d8393a60b3ad

1 Input
2 Outputs
  • 1ac1006fc72d1819875a19f608124d9a4d43da1aeedb784c2a54d8393a60b3ad:0
  • value  5000000
    address  1BfAgjPNyLpM4VGgA21SfXUbERhnfCsPqA
  • 1ac1006fc72d1819875a19f608124d9a4d43da1aeedb784c2a54d8393a60b3ad:1
  • value  956352824
    address  3DzSVk4veMCkNbNT9CdETeE26uWxmNbBnD